Bolivar is among the strongest, most full bodied of all Habanos. It boasts an unrivaled richness of flavour in is blend of Vuelta Abajo  zone filler and binder tobaccos that makes it one of the most sought-after marques amongst experienced smoker.

The Bolivar Coronas Junior Cigar is an outstanding little smoke which has become incredibly hard to find these days.
Coming in at 110mm in length by a 42 ring, this Cuban Cigar is one of EGM's favourites when it comes to post-prandial short smokes.Medium to full bodied, as it's customary for Bolivar Cigars, the Coronas Junior will provide a delectable 25 minute smoke.

The Bolivar Royal Coronas Cigar is a true classic. Back in 2005, it was the first Cuban cigar to be crowned 'Cigar of the Year' by Cigar Aficionado Magazine.

What Are Bolivar Cigars?

Bolivar cigars are premium handmade cigars produced in Cuba using carefully selected Cuban tobacco leaves. The tobacco comes from regions famous for producing some of the world’s finest cigar leaves. Every cigar is rolled by hand by skilled craftsmen who follow traditional Cuban cigar-making techniques passed down over generations.

What clearly sets Bolivar apart is strength. These cigars are not designed to be light or gentle. Instead, they deliver a strong and confident tobacco presence that stays noticeable from the first draw to the last.

In simple terms, Bolivar cigars are:

  • Strong instead of mild
  • Bold instead of smooth
  • Rich instead of subtle

Popular Bolivar Cigars to Try

Bolivar offers several well-known cigars that clearly represent the brand’s strength, character, and quality. These selections are often recommended by experienced smokers.

Bolivar Belicosos Finos

This is one of the most famous cigars from the brand. It delivers a strong and complex smoking experience, with earthy flavors, pepper notes, and a powerful finish. The shape helps concentrate the flavors, making it a favorite among seasoned smokers.

Bolivar Royal Coronas

Royal Coronas is known for offering rich flavor with a slightly more balanced feel. It combines strength with smooth progression, making it a popular choice for those who want intensity without harshness.

Bolivar Petit Coronas

This is a shorter cigar with full strength. It is ideal if you want a bold and satisfying smoke but do not have much time. Despite its size, it delivers strong flavor and depth.

Bolivar Coronas Junior

Coronas Junior provides a compact yet intense smoking experience. It is often chosen for quick sessions while still delivering the bold character the brand is known for.

Bolivar Libertador

This larger format offers a long, evolving smoke. The flavors develop slowly, becoming richer and deeper over time, making it best suited for long, relaxed evenings.

Flavor Profile of Bolivar Cigars

Bolivar cigars are known for their bold and earthy flavor profile, driven entirely by natural tobacco.

Common flavor notes include:

  • Earth and soil
  • Leather
  • Dark wood
  • Black pepper
  • Cocoa and roasted coffee

At the start, the cigar often feels powerful and direct. As it burns, the flavors become deeper and more rounded. The final portion usually delivers the strongest and richest taste.

How to Store and Age Bolivar Cigars

Proper storage plays a major role in maintaining quality and improving flavor.

Storage guidelines:

  • Humidity between 65% and 69%
  • Stable temperature around 16–18°C
  • Protection from sunlight and strong odors
  • Storage in a well-maintained humidor

Aging explained simply:

Bolivar cigars can be smoked immediately, but aging often improves balance and smoothness. After one to three years, the sharp edges soften while the cigar keeps its strong character.
